This paper presents the results of uranium and thorium measurements made in aluminium and iron phosphates that occur<br>in the Abrolhos Archipelago (offshore Brazil) by instrumental neutron activation analysis. The U concentrations were also<br>indirectly determined from the gamma-ray activity of 234Th, 214Pb and 214Bi, while those of Th were obtained from the<br>228Ac, 212Pb, 212Bi and 208Tl gamma-ray emitters. In both cases it was assumed that 238U and 232Th series are in radioactive<br>secular equilibrium.<br>The comparison between the results obtained by neutron activation and gamma-ray spectrometry indicates that the 238U<br>series is in disequilibrium in some of the investigated phosphates. The 234U/238U activity ratios determined by alpha<br>spectrometry also indicate the disequilibrium in this series. For the 232Th decay chain the concentrations obtained by<br>neutron activation and gamma-ray spectrometry show radioactive secular equilibrium in the analysed samples.
